Robert G. Norfleet is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Robert G. Norfleet has authored 29 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Surgery, 13 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 10 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Robert G. Norfleet's work include Colorectal Cancer Screening and Detection (10 papers),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(7 papers) and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(6 papers). Robert G. Norfleet is often cited by papers focused on Colorectal Cancer Screening and Detection (10 papers), Gastric Cancer Management and Outcomes (7 papers) and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(6 papers). Robert G. Norfleet collaborates with scholars based in United States. Robert G. Norfleet's co-authors include PA Newcomb, Pamela M. Marcus, Tanya Surawicz, Barry E. Storer, Paul D. Mitchell, Michael E. Ryan, Patrick Mitchell, Norman M. Kaplan, William R. Friedenberg and Alan R. Aronson and has published in prestigious journals such as JAMA, Annals of Internal Medicine and Gastroenterology.
